Responsibilities
- Evaluate residents and determine physical therapy needs and rehabilitation potential
- Develop, implement, and modify individualized treatment plans
- Provide treatment focused on gait training, transfers, balance, strengthening, mobility, and pain management
- Communicate with physicians, nursing staff, residents, and families regarding progress and goals
- Participate in care plan meetings and interdisciplinary team conferences
- Complete timely, accurate, and compliant documentation
- Educate residents and caregivers on exercises, mobility safety, and fall prevention
- Recommend assistive devices and durable medical equipment such as walkers, canes, and wheelchairs
- Supervise PTAs and therapy aides as appropriate
- Maintain a safe treatment environment and follow infection control procedures
Qualifications
- Doctorate or Master’s Degree in Physical Therapy from an accredited program required
- Current California Physical Therapist license in good standing
